Re: Tools - Good Brand Names



Just to add, Sears has a Professional Line of tools that are really 
even nicer than the regular tools, and worth the couple of extra 
bucks, polished open end wrenches etc.. And yes Eric I forgot Matco. 
The thing to keep in mind is that the Snap On's etc are SO expensive 
because the guys that buy them use them every day and their 
livelihoods depend on getting it done right and in a timely fashion. 
Just don't cheap out on the crappy made in Korea or Chinese tools, 
first time you strip out a screw or round off a nut you'll understand 
why GOOD tools are worth every penny!

The best non professional tools are Sears Craftsman, period. If you 
feel like spending the really big $$ the BEST are either Snap On or 
Mac.. depending on who you talk to. But overall the Craftsman stuff 
just can't be beat and they warranty all of their tools for life.. 
ever break one Sears will replace it no questions asked.
